Heterogeneous chemical kinetics

Olaf Deutschmann
Karlsruhe Institute of Technology (KIT), Karlsruhe, Germany
E-mail: deutschmann@kit.edu

Optimization of design and operation of catalytic converters require the understanding of the reaction paths on the catalyst and their coupling with mass and heat transport. Microkinetic models can describe the intrinsic chemical conversion and therefore be applied for a wide range of external conditions when coupled with adequate transport and flow models. The potentials, limitations, and challenges of microkinetic models for heterogeneous reactions will be presented using examples of exhaust-gas after-treatment systems, climate-friendly chemical processes, and advanced materials synthesis. The 90 minutes lecture is structured as follows:

• Heterogeneous reactions – example catalysis
• Modelling heterogeneous chemical kinetics – approaches
• Development of heterogeneous reaction mechanisms – digitalization
• Chemical active structures – technical materials and internal diffusion
• Kinetics and reactive flows – chemical reactors
• Examples and challenges – technical processes
